Suppose that you are on the beach at Port Aransas, Texas, on August 2nd. At 2:00 p.m., at high tide, you find that the depth of the water at the end of the pier is 1.5 m. At 7:30 P.m., at low tide, the depth of the water is 1.1 m. Assume that the depth variessinusoidally with time.

a) Graph the function that represents this situation and identify the attributes.

b) Find a particular equation expressing depth as a function of time that has elapsed since 12:00 noon on August 2nd (noon is x=0).


c) Use your mathematical model to predict the depth of the water at 5:00 a.m. on August 3rd.


d) At what time does the first low tide occur on August 3rd?
